Brazil launches concession notice for USD2.5 billion Highway PPP project

Agência Nacional de Transportes Terrestres (ANTT) in Brazil has launched a concession notice seeking a private partner for BR 381 and BR 262 highways concession. The concession comprises over 670 kilometers of extension with BR-381 connecting Belo Horizonte to Governador Valadares and the BR-262 connecting João Monlevade (MG) and Viana (ES). The project will be awarded on the hybrid model criterion which includes basic toll fee and considers the highest grant.

The private partner will be responsible for recovery, operation, maintenance, monitoring, conservation, and implementation of improvements on the highways such as 402 kilometers of duplication, 228 kilometers of additional lanes, 131 kilometers of side roads, at least two stopping and resting points for road transport, etc.
